[互联网]ARM指令系统.pdfVIP

  • 17
  • 0
  • 约4.59万字
  • 约 39页
  • 2018-03-10 发布于浙江
  • 举报
[互联网]ARM指令系统

第三章 ARM 指令系统与 ARM 汇编程序设计 内容:ARM 指令集概述,ARM 微处理器指令的分类,ARM 微处理器指令的条件域,ARM 微处 理器指令的寻址方式及 ARM 指令集,ARM 汇编程序设计。 §3.1 ARM 指令编码概述 ARM 指令集包含有:跳转指令、数据处理指令、程序状态寄存器传输指令、加载 Load/存储 Store 指令、协处理器和异常中断指令,共 6 类。采用 RISC 体系结构。 §3.1.1 ARM 指令的一般编码格式 ARM 指令长度为固定的 32 位,采用 RISC 体系结构。一条典型的 ARM 指令编码格式如下: 31 28 27 25 24 21 20 19 16 15 12 11 8 7 0 Cond 001 opcode s Rn Rd Shifter_operand 其中: cond: 指令执行的条件编码,多数指令可有条件执行 [27:25]:指令类型及寻址方式编码,共有 8 种编码 opcode:指令操作符编码 S: 决定指令的操作是否影响 CPSR 的值 Rn: 包含第 1 个操作数的寄存器编码 Rd:

文档评论(0)

1亿VIP精品文档

相关文档